1

Enhance Your Florida Property Using Impact French Doors

News Discuss 
Introducing STS Impact Windows STS Impact Windows stands as a premier supplier of premium hurricane-resistant french doors throughout Boca Raton, Florida and nearby communities. Impact french doors in Florida represent https://jadamlpt674072.wikilentillas.com/user

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story